Overview An Administrative Training Coordinator is responsible for coordinating and managing training programs for administrative staff. They are responsible for developing and implementing training plans, organizing training materials, and providing feedback to staff on their performance. They also work with other departments to ensure that training is effective and meets the needs of the organization. Detailed Job Description An Administrative Training Coordinator is responsible for coordinating and managing training programs for administrative staff. This includes developing and implementing training plans, organizing training materials, and providing feedback to staff on their performance. The Administrative Training Coordinator will also work with other departments to ensure that training is effective and meets the needs of the organization. The Administrative Training Coordinator will be responsible for scheduling and coordinating training sessions, developing and delivering training materials, and providing feedback to staff on their performance. They will also be responsible for evaluating the effectiveness of the training program and making recommendations for improvement. Job Skills Required
